Traditional Solutions and Their Flaws
In the past, many offices, particularly in South Africa, opted for a “one size fits all” approach regarding reception desk height. Unfortunately, such a generic solution often leads to discomfort for both staff and clients. For instance, desks that are too high can create a barrier, making it challenging for someone seated in a wheelchair to communicate effectively. Likewise, desks that are too low might not provide the necessary privacy for sensitive conversations. Is it any wonder that frustration ensues? An inclusive workspace is vital for fostering a welcoming atmosphere—this is where understanding desk height comes into play.

Understanding the Standard Height for Reception Desks
When it comes to the standard height for reception desk, one size does not fit all, but there are general guidelines that can be immensely helpful. Typically, the ideal height falls within the range of 28 to 32 inches. This range facilitates a comfortable interaction experience for both standing and seated visitors. standard height for reception desk thus becomes a term you’ll want to remember, as it sets the foundation for a functional workspace. The Essential Height: How Tall Is a Reception Desk?
If you’ve ever wondered how tall is a reception desk, you’re not alone. The answer usually hovers around that same 28 to 32-inch benchmark. It’s not just about height but the balance between aesthetic appeal and functional design. A desk that stands taller can give the illusion of authority, while a lower desk may foster a more approachable vibe. Being mindful of these aspects can make a noticeable impact on the first impressions visitors take away from their initial interactions.
